Overview


El Salvador implemented a state of exception in March of 2022. According to the El Salvador Human Rights Report, this was in response to the dramatic rise in homicides committed by gangs over the weekend of March 25th-27th. 

During this time, authorities were granted the ability to arrest anyone they suspected of belonging to a gang or of providing support to gangs.

Concerns surrounding serious human rights violations began to rise nationally and globally. Additionally, many began questioning the long-term effectiveness of Nayib Bukele's security measures.
